1. The Regulatory Imperative: CE Certification & Food Contact Compliance

To safely market food contact materials within the European Economic Area (EEA) and globally, manufacturers must strictly adhere to rigorous safety profiles. While the CE mark itself traditionally applies to specific product groups, global food contact standards align with Regulation (EC) No 1935/2004 and the German BfR Recommendation XXXVI for paper and board. These directives ensure that:

  • No migration of toxic chemicals: Direct contact between hot, grease-laden foods and the box fibers does not transfer heavy metals, phthalates, or optical brighteners.
  • Organoleptic Neutrality: The box must not alter the taste, color, or aroma of the hot pizza.
  • Microbiological Control: High-temperature sanitization during the paper manufacturing process eliminates pathogens, ensuring a sterile container for hot food items.

3. Material Physics: Corrugation Science & Thermal Engineering

The performance of a food delivery box relies heavily on structural engineering. A box must resist grease penetration, retain heat, and remain stable when stacked. The figure below highlights the typical material breakdown of our standard food-grade boxes:

E-Flute Corrugated Paper

Measuring approximately 1.5mm to 1.8mm in thickness, E-flute provides exceptional crush resistance and a smooth exterior face, ideal for high-resolution graphics.

High-Burst Kraft Liner

Using premium virgin kraftliner paper (ranging from 125 to 150 GSM) delivers structural strength, protecting packaging even during high-humidity steam exposure.

Grease-Resistant Coatings

Our eco-friendly, clay-coated interior liners prevent oil and grease migration, preserving box structural integrity during long-distance delivery.

To prevent moisture condensation from making the crust soggy, our 10-inch packaging designs incorporate ventilation holes. These holes release excess steam while preserving core thermal insulation, keeping the food hot and crisp during transport.

Global Logistics, Palletization, and Packaging Logistics

To reduce shipping costs, all 10-inch corrugated pizza boxes are shipped flat-packed (knocked-down flat - KDF). They are securely bundled in moisture-resistant film wraps and packed onto standard export-grade pallets. A standard 40ft High Cube (HC) container can hold approximately 80,000 to 100,000 flat-packed 10-inch boxes, significantly reducing transit costs per unit.
